[packages/lilypond] Build with doc and guile1 by default

jajcus jajcus at pld-linux.org
Sat Dec 12 15:24:17 CET 2015


commit e79ac9a03c62040e12bd147b30baf647f69f046b
Author: Jacek Konieczny <jajcus at jajcus.net>
Date:   Sat Dec 12 15:23:39 2015 +0100

    Build with doc and guile1 by default
    
    guile2 support is still broken

 lilypond.spec | 9 +++++++--
 1 file changed, 7 insertions(+), 2 deletions(-)
---
diff --git a/lilypond.spec b/lilypond.spec
index 38e7ed5..070a38f 100644
--- a/lilypond.spec
+++ b/lilypond.spec
@@ -1,6 +1,7 @@
 #
 # Conditional build:
-%bcond_with	doc	# build docs
+%bcond_with	guile2	# 'highly experimental' guile2 support
+%bcond_without	doc	# build docs
 #
 Summary:	Music typesetter
 Summary(pl.UTF-8):	Program do składania nut
@@ -27,7 +28,11 @@ BuildRequires:	fonts-Type1-urw
 BuildRequires:	freetype >= 1:2.1.10
 BuildRequires:	gettext-tools >= 0.17
 BuildRequires:	ghostscript-fonts-std
+%if %{with guile2}
 BuildRequires:	guile-devel >= 5:2.0.0
+%else
+BuildRequires:	guile1-devel
+%endif
 BuildRequires:	kpathsea-devel
 BuildRequires:	libstdc++-devel >= 5:3.4
 BuildRequires:	pango-devel >= 1.12.0
@@ -121,7 +126,7 @@ Obsługa plików LilyPonda dla Vima.
 %{__autoconf}
 %configure \
 	%{?debug:--disable-optimising} \
-	--enable-guile2 \
+	%{__enable_disable guile2} \
 	--with-texgyre-dir=/usr/share/texmf-dist/fonts/opentype/public/tex-gyre/ \
 	%{__enable_disable doc documentation}
 %{__make} -j1
================================================================

---- gitweb:

http://git.pld-linux.org/gitweb.cgi/packages/lilypond.git/commitdiff/e79ac9a03c62040e12bd147b30baf647f69f046b



More information about the pld-cvs-commit mailing list